Applications

Methyl 2,3,4-tri-O-benzyl-1-thio-b-L-fucopyranoside is widely utilized in research focused on:

  • Synthetic Chemistry: This compound serves as a versatile building block in the synthesis of complex carbohydrates, enabling chemists to create various glycosides and oligosaccharides.
  • Biochemical Research: It is used in the study of carbohydrate-protein interactions, helping researchers understand how sugars influence biological processes, which is crucial for drug design.
  • Pharmaceutical Development: The compound plays a role in developing glycosylated drugs, which can enhance the efficacy and stability of therapeutic agents.
